LOW GLUCOSE ALERT

When your sensor glucose readings are at or below
your low alert level, this screen will appear with your
low glucose alert value displayed. Your receiver will
vibrate and/or beep depending on your profile setting.
When you set the low glucose alert, this level is
indicated by a red line on the trend graph.
The receiver will continue to alert you until you press
the
SELECT
button to clear the alert, or until your
sensor glucose readings rise above your low glucose
alert level. You can choose to have the receiver
re-alert you after clearing the alert, by changing
your snooze settings (see Chapter 6, Section 6.2,
Advanced Alerts).
HELPFUL HINTS:
• When you have both your high and low alerts turned on there will be a
gray zone on your trend graphs indicating your target range.
• If your high or low alert is turned off this gray zone will not appear.
